Embarking on a Literary Expedition: The Lynx Bookstore


Prepare to embark on a literary odyssey as we unveil the enchanting realm of The Lynx Bookstore, nestled in the bustling heart of our beloved city. Within its cozy confines, a treasure trove of literary delights awaits, curated with passion and care.


This haven for book lovers, born from the visionary minds of Gainesville residents Lauren Groff and Clay Kallman, stands as a testament to the enduring power of storytelling. Inspired by recent book bans in Florida, The Lynx is not just a bookstore; it's a sanctuary for literary freedom. Its shelves boast a diverse array of titles, from timeless classics to contemporary bestsellers, each one carefully selected to ignite the flames of curiosity and imagination.

Barnyard Buddies: A Fun and Educational Experience for Families at Morningside Nature Center Nestled in the heart of Gainesville, Florida , Morningside Nature Center offers families an opportunity to connect with nature in a way that is both entertaining and educational. One of its most beloved programs, Barnyard Buddies , invites families to visit the farm every Wednesday at 3:00 PM to meet and learn about farm animals . This hands-on experience is a fantastic way for children and adults alike to engage with nature, interact with animals, and gain a deeper appreciation for sustainable farming and conservation . What to Expect at Barnyard Buddies The Barnyard Buddies program is designed to provide a structured yet fun environment where children can meet farm animals and learn about their importance. Here’s what you can expect during your visit: 1. Meet the Animals Up Close Upon arriving at the living history farm , you and your family will be greeted by a variety of friendly farm animals . Some of the animals you may encounter include: Goats – Playful and curious, goats love interacting with visitors. Sheep – Learn about how sheep provide wool and their role in early farming. Chickens – Kids can see different breeds of chickens and learn how they lay eggs. Cows – Discover the importance of cows in agriculture and dairy farming. Horses or Donkeys – These working animals played a key role in early farms and transportation. Trained staff and volunteers are on hand to provide fun facts and answer questions , making this experience as educational as it is enjoyable. 2. Learn About Animal Care Taking care of farm animals requires dedication, and during the event, visitors get a behind-the-scenes look at how farmers and caretakers feed, groom, and maintain the well-being of their animals . Kids can watch feeding demonstrations , learn about different animal diets, and even help with simple farm chores such as collecting eggs or feeding the goats. This aspect of Barnyard Buddies is particularly beneficial for children as it teaches them: Responsibility – Understanding how animals rely on humans for care. Compassion – Learning to treat animals with kindness and respect. Sustainability – Seeing firsthand how farms operate in harmony with nature. 3. Step Back in Time at the Historic Farm Morningside Nature Center is not just a nature preserve —it’s also home to a fully restored 19th-century farm that gives visitors a glimpse into Florida’s agricultural past. This living history experience allows families to: 🏡 Explore Authentic Farm Structures – Tour a historic wooden farmhouse , barns, and storage buildings. 🌾 Learn Traditional Farming Techniques – Discover how early Florida farmers cultivated crops and raised animals. 👩‍🌾 See Farm Equipment from the 1800s – Learn how tools and techniques have evolved over time. For parents who want to combine outdoor fun with historical learning , this is a great way to introduce children to Florida’s rural heritage . Exploring Morningside Nature Center After enjoying Barnyard Buddies , families can explore the rest of Morningside Nature Center , which spans over 278 acres of conservation land . Some of the additional attractions include: 🌳 Hiking Trails – Over six miles of scenic trails , perfect for spotting local wildlife. 🦋 Butterfly Gardens – A beautiful spot to observe native butterflies. 🛶 Picnic Areas – Bring a snack and relax in the shade after visiting the farm. With so many things to do , Morningside Nature Center makes for a great day trip for families . Plan Your Visit to Barnyard Buddies If you’re interested in visiting Barnyard Buddies , here’s everything you need to know: 📅 When: Every Wednesday at 3:00 PM 📍 Where: Morningside Nature Center , 3540 E. University Ave, Gainesville, FL 🎟 Admission: Free to the public 👨‍👩‍👧‍👦 Who Should Attend: Ideal for families with young children , homeschool groups, and nature lovers Final Thoughts: A Must-Do Experience for Families Whether you’re a Gainesville local or visiting the area , Barnyard Buddies at Morningside Nature Center is a fantastic way to introduce kids to farm life, sustainability, and outdoor learning .
